Chas will make the shocking move in the heat of the moment when she thinks that her stalker has broken into the pub to kill her.
Emma's
presence sends Chas's paranoia into overdrive, especially when she
wakes up one morning to find a large kitchen knife placed next to her
bed.
Lucy Pargeter, who plays Chas, revealed: "Chas has decided she's being
stalked by Emma. Emma has always been a bit of a strange character
anyway, but there's an extra insecurity there due to her relationship
with James. Emma keeps thinking that James is going to reunite with
Chas, even though Chas has got no interest in James at all anymore. When Chas finds the knife by her bed, she thinks it's definitely a
message from Emma that she's going to have to watch her back. Chas
thinks her life is in danger and she completely freaks out. Afterwards, Aaron and Cain both offer to do a stake-out at Emma's house,
which does reassure Chas. Cain has really stepped up as head of the
Dingles recently and his brother-sister relationship with Chas is really
flowering."
Unfortunately, Chas's new-found relief doesn't last for long as she
wakes up that night to hear a disturbance from downstairs. Diane is
responsible for the noise as she is arriving home a little worse for
wear after a night out.
Pargeter continued: "When Chas hears the noise, she thinks Emma has come
to get her and she might lose her life. She takes the knife with her to
defend herself and I think instinct just kicks in. What happens isn't self-defence, but it's fuelled by everything that's
happened. Chas reacts in the worst way possible and just lunges forward.
She doesn't know who's there, but she thinks it's either them or her
and stabs Diane. It's complete panic afterwards and Chas doesn't believe that she could
have done it. She runs away from the situation, it's a 'fight or
flight' thing, but Cain goes after her. I think she needs professional
help now, really. It's gone beyond the help that Aaron and Cain can give
her."
Diane will pull through after being rushed to hospital for emergency surgery,
but there could be more trouble to come when she later receives some
shocking news from the doctors.
